Latest Patents
Okuni's latest patents include advancements in pneumatic radial tires and pneumatic semi-radial tires for motorcycles. The pneumatic radial tire patent describes a tire that features a tread, sidewalls, and a carcass made of rubberized ply containing organic fiber cords. These cords are arranged at an angle of approximately 90 degrees to the equatorial plane of the tire. The design includes a belt composed of rubberized plies with high modulus cords arranged at an inclination angle of 15 to 30 degrees. This innovative structure aims to improve the tire's performance and durability.
The pneumatic semi-radial tire patent outlines a similar structure but with organic fiber cords inclined at an angle of 50 to 85 degrees. This design also incorporates a stiffener and tapered rubber filler to enhance the tire's strength and stability. Both patents reflect Okuni's commitment to advancing motorcycle tire technology.
